Comparison of clinical characteristics of patients in the present series and 2 previous series3-150
Characteristic . | Present study, % N = 99 . | Soubrier et al,22 % N = 25 . | Nakanishi et al,8% N = 102 . |
---|---|---|---|
Polyneuropathy | |||
Peripheral neuropathy | 100 | 100 | 100 |
Cerebrospinal fluid protein more than 50 mg/dL | 1003-152 | 1003-152 | 973-152 |
Organomegaly | 50 | NR | NR |
Hepatomegaly | 24 | 68 | 78 |
Splenomegaly | 22 | 52 | 35 |
Lymphadenopathy | 26 | 52 | 61 |
Castleman disease | 11 | 24 | 19 |
Endocrinopathy | 67 | NR | NR |
Gonadal axis abnormality | 55 | NR | NR |
Adrenal axis abnormality | 16 | NR | NR |
Increased prolactin value | 5 | NR | NR |
Gynecomastia or galactorrhea | 18 | NR | NR |
Diabetes mellitus | 3 | 36 | 25 |
Hypothyroidism | 14 | 36 | NR |
Hyperparathyroidism | 3 | NR | NR |
Monoclonal plasma cell dyscrasia | 100 | 100 | 75 |
M component on serum protein electrophoresis | 54 | 100 | 70 |
Skin changes | 68 | NR | NR |
Hyperpigmentation | 46 | 48 | 93 |
Acrocyanosis and plethora | 19 | NR | NR |
Hemangioma/telangiectasia | 9 | 32 | NR |
Hypertrichosis | 26 | 24 | 74 |
Thickening | 5 | 28 | 61 |
Papilledema | 29 | 40 | 55 |
Extravascular volume overload | 29 | NR | NR |
Peripheral edema | 24 | 80 | 89 |
Ascites | 7 | 32 | 52 |
Pleural effusion | 3 | 24 | 35 |
Bone lesions | 97 | 68 | 54 |
Osteosclerotic only3-151 | 47 | 41 | 56 |
Mixed sclerotic and lytic3-151 | 51 | 59 | 31 |
Lytic only3-151 | 2 | 0 | 13 |
Solitary lesion3-151 | 45 | 41 | 45 |
2 or 3 lesions3-151 | 23 | NR | NR |
More than 1 lesion3-151 | 54 | 59 | 45 |
More than 3 lesions3-151 | 32 | NR | NR |
Other features | |||
Weight loss more than 10 pounds | 37 | NR | NR |
Fatigue | 31 | NR | NR |
Thrombocytosis: platelet count more than 450 × 103/μL | 54 | 88 | NR |
Polycythemia: hemoglobin more than 15 g/dL in women and more than 17 g/dL in men | 18 | 12 | 19 |
Clubbing | 5 | 32 | 49 |

NR indicates not reported.
The percentage of patients with the given characteristic is shown. Percentages are based on the total number of patients in the series, with the exception of cerebrospinal fluid protein, which includes the actual number tested.
Percentage of patients with bone lesions.
Only 28, 23, and 73 patients, respectively, were tested; percentage represents percent positive of those tested.
